Golden Stop Over for Great-Grandmother from Saskatchewan

Darpan News Desk, 21 Feb, 2020 10:27 PM

    Lillian Williamson’s decision to stop for gas in Golden, B.C., en route to visit her new great-grandson in Kelowna, is filling her with excitement after she matched all four numbers playing the Extra on Saturday’s Lotto 6/49 draw, for a $500,000 golden win.


    “I feel numb,” Lillian said from BCLC’s Kamloops prize claim office. “It’s only my second time visiting B.C.”


    It’s an unforgettable trip for the resident of Regina, Sask., who purchased the ticket at the Golden Fas Gas station, and plays Lotto 6/49 and Lotto Max regularly.

     

    Lillian said some of her top priorities for the unexpected prize are sharing it with her 12 grand and great-grandchildren and planning a vacation outside of Canada — for the first time in her life.


    “I’ve always dreamed I could go to the Grand Ole Opry in Nashville,” she said. “The first thing I will have to do is renew my passport.”
